Suburban Ford of Sterling Heights is seeking experienced Body Shop Paint and Metal Technicians to join their busy collision center. The ideal candidates will have a strong work ethic, attention to detail, and at least two years of relevant experience

Job Summary

  • The role involves examining damaged vehicles and performing metal, structural, and collision repairs to factory and safety standards.
  • Employees will benefit from competitive pay based on experience and productivity along with com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ance.
  • The team is expanding within a busy, stable organization that offers room to grow and industry-leading training programs.
